Professor Bong Soo Cha's research lab focuses on the intersection of diabetes mellitus and nonalcoholic fatty liver disease (NAFLD), with a strong emphasis on understanding their bidirectional relationship, clinical management, and long-term complications. The lab investigates non-invasive diagnostic approaches, risk stratification, and therapeutic strategies—particularly pharmacological interventions such as thiazolidinediones—for patients with type 2 diabetes and NAFLD. Utilizing large-scale national health databases, the lab also conducts epidemiological and health services research to inform clinical guidelines and public health policy in Korea.

목적 : 본 연구는 한국인 성인에서 인슐린저항성에 따른 대사증후군과 그 구성요소들의 유병률을 분석하기 위하여 수행하였다. 대상 및 방법 : 한국건강관리협회에서 건강검진을 받은 30세 이상 성인 남녀 1,091명을 무작위로 추출하여 혈당, 혈청 인슐린, 총콜레스테롤, HDL-콜레스테롤, 중성지방, 체질량지수, 허리둘레, 혈압, 경동맥 내막중막두께 및 복부초음파를 시행하였고, 대상군을 인슐린저항성 정도에 따라 인슐린감수성군, 중간군, 인슐린저항성군으로 삼등분하여 그들의 임상 및 검사결과에 따라 대사증후군의 발병률을 분석하였다. 결과 : 인슐린감수성군과 비교할 때, 인슐린저항성군에서 대사증후군의 상대위험도는 84.1배 증가하였고, 당뇨병 및 내당능장애는 10.2배, 고혈압은 1.8배, 이상지혈증은 2.8배, 고콜레스테롤혈증은 2.5배, 지방간은 3배 증가하였고, 전신성비만보다 복부비만이 인슐린저항성에 더 기여하는 것으로 나타났다.
